Transaction 4e76295dba5c12d6aee77fd75e1bd7f3afcacfd710827617b9248ae89c57df64

4 Input
1 Outputs
  • 4e76295dba5c12d6aee77fd75e1bd7f3afcacfd710827617b9248ae89c57df64:0
  • value  504224
    address  3FhpevdTfLyUCrYuE1PfY7RaQ4hiFxTTek